a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orZbigniew Jędrzejewski-Szmek <zbyszek@in.waw.pl>2014-10-28 12:36:17 -0400
committerMike Gilbert <floppym@gentoo.org>2014-11-05 16:04:37 -0500
commiteae943df494919df770986bcc2b369536ed0685e (patch)
tree73fb56a6e9fad27c6217339ce7324e7f71f9ff65
parentnspawn: ignore EEXIST when creating mount point (diff)
downloadsystemd-eae943df494919df770986bcc2b369536ed0685e.tar.gz
systemd-eae943df494919df770986bcc2b369536ed0685e.tar.bz2
systemd-eae943df494919df770986bcc2b369536ed0685e.zip
snapshot: return error when snapshot exists
-rw-r--r--src/core/snapshot.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/core/snapshot.c b/src/core/snapshot.c
index 5eed615a1..c2678cbe6 100644
--- a/src/core/snapshot.c
+++ b/src/core/snapshot.c
@@ -208,7 +208,7 @@ int snapshot_create(Manager *m, const char *name, bool cleanup, sd_bus_error *e,
return sd_bus_error_setf(e, SD_BUS_ERROR_INVALID_ARGS, "Unit name %s lacks snapshot suffix.", name);
if (manager_get_unit(m, name))
- sd_bus_error_setf(e, BUS_ERROR_UNIT_EXISTS, "Snapshot %s exists already.", name);
+ return sd_bus_error_setf(e, BUS_ERROR_UNIT_EXISTS, "Snapshot %s exists already.", name);
} else {